Indeed, the guidance to “pick a niche” is straightforward, but the real challenge lies in identifying a niche that aligns with both market demand and your personal expertise or passion. Successful niche selection often involves thorough market research—analyzing emerging trends, understanding underserved audiences, and evaluating your own unique strengths. Moreover, a well-defined niche allows for targeted marketing and builds authority more effectively than a broad approach. In today’s dynamic landscape, adaptability is also key—your chosen niche should have the potential for growth and evolution over time. Ultimately, a thoughtful, data-informed decision here can significantly impact your long-term success.
